Magnetic surface polariton (MSP) is a surface electromagnetic mode which is the dual of surface plasmon polaritons and has some peculiar properties. In the present paper, based on this surface mode, we design a 2D Luneburg lens for the manipulation of magnetic surface polariton. MSP-based devices may be realized using magnetic metamaterials or composite magnetic materials.

Synthetic Aperture Radar (SAR) imaging can suffer distortion in the presence of phase errors in the acquired signal data caused by the non-ideal platform motion trajectory. Autofocus algorithms are used to remove the undesired phase error through signal processing techniques. High quality germanium (Ge), III–V (GaAs, GaN) on insulator substrates (“X”-OI, X = Ge, GaAs or GaN) are demonstrated on 200 mm Si wafer. The Ge or III–V epitaxial films are grown directly on the Si donor wafers using a metal-organic chemical vapour deposition (MOCVD).
